Output f87493995679220dfd0d7bea3c44bb03026b07e490c2d91f01634adffdf669b2:0

value
195254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d48e3be348539b52f05a80ffaebda108dfa839 OP_EQUAL
address
3FSXuwVnSquMfkTKi98DTLTz8Fc4bMLXZg
transaction
f87493995679220dfd0d7bea3c44bb03026b07e490c2d91f01634adffdf669b2
confirmations
124236
spent
true